Note, due to shipping fees the Core Sampler is 3" shorter (91" long total (not 8.0 feet) $158 (includes shipping inside the continental ...Most septic systems rely on gravity to move the liquid from the house to the tank to the field. Sometimes though, the slope of the lot requires the tank or the field to be higher than the house. For that to work, a pump is needed, or sometimes two pumps. Advertisement The article How Toil...As a general rule, it is advised that you pump out your septic tank once every 2-5 years. With regard to the number of people using the system, a guide follows: 1-3 people = pump out frequency of 4-6 years. 3-6 people = pump out frequency of 3-5 years. 6-10 people = pump out frequency of 2-4 years. This frequency can change, however, based on the following factors.Look at the scum trap at the top to assess how thick the scum layer is. Pump your septic tank when the scum level reaches 6 inches thick. Measure the level of sludge at the bottom of the tank. Do this with a sludge level measuring stick. Some homeowners find it easier to use a tool specially designed for this task. (See below.) Add these two levels together, and confirm that the combined total isn’t more than ~ 30% of the tank’s volume. If it is larger than this, your septic tank is “full.”.As a general rule, you should only need to empty your septic tank once every three to five years.
